Perplexity Takes Another Step Forward: Private Market Data Integration
AI search and research tool Perplexity recently announced that its advanced product, Perplexity Computer, has officially integrated private market data from Forge Global. While this move may appear understated, it signals a clear strategic intent: to deepen Perplexity's presence in vertical markets and build a defensible moat around professional financial data.
For financial professionals, venture investors, and users tracking startup valuations, private market data has historically been difficult to access — scattered across expensive, specialized terminals that create classic information silos. Through its partnership with Forge Global, Perplexity is working to break down these barriers.
What Is Forge Global?
Forge Global is a U.S.-based financial services company focused on private securities trading. It operates a secondary market platform for equity transactions in pre-IPO companies, aggregating core data on valuations, transaction prices, and funding rounds for a large number of private firms.
The rise of the private secondary market is worth unpacking here. The private secondary market refers to the mechanism by which investors buy and sell equity in companies before they formally go public via IPO. This market has grown largely because the timeline for unicorn companies to go public has continued to stretch — over the past decade, the average time from founding to IPO for U.S. tech companies has extended from 4 years to more than 10, meaning a significant portion of wealth creation now happens outside public markets.
The core value of the private secondary market lies in providing a liquidity exit for otherwise illiquid private equity. Under the traditional model, early employees, angel investors, and VC funds had to wait for an IPO or acquisition to monetize their holdings — a process that could take years or even over a decade. Private secondary markets facilitate matches between buyers and sellers, allowing shareholders to partially cash out early while giving new investors the opportunity to gain exposure to high-quality private companies at near-market prices. However, this market suffers from significant information asymmetry: buyers and sellers have vastly different levels of insight into a company's internal operations, and price discovery is far less transparent than in public markets. Platforms like Forge Global help mitigate this by aggregating historical transaction data, though the representativeness and timeliness of that data remain ongoing concerns in the industry.
Founded in 2018, Forge Global integrated a substantial volume of private transaction data through its acquisition of SharesPost, and has since become one of the most prominent data and trading platforms in the space. It listed on the NYSE in 2022 under the ticker FRGE. Its database covers historical transaction prices, valuation ranges, and liquidity metrics for thousands of private companies, making it a key reference for institutional investors evaluating pre-IPO assets.
The value of this data is clear: high-profile tech unicorns like SpaceX, Stripe, and OpenAI have remained private for extended periods, meaning traditional public market data cannot reflect their true valuation dynamics. Forge Global fills this critical information gap, establishing itself as an authoritative source in the private market data space.
The Product Logic Behind the Integration
Perplexity Computer is not positioned as a simple Q&A search tool — it's an AI workbench designed for deep research and data analysis. Notably, Perplexity Computer is an advanced product form launched by Perplexity AI in 2025, distinct from its core conversational search functionality. It operates more like an AI Agent capable of executing complex tasks: autonomously browsing the web, interacting with interfaces, calling external data sources, and completing multi-step research and analysis workflows.
AI Agents represent an important evolutionary direction for AI applications. Unlike traditional single-turn Q&A, AI Agents can autonomously plan task steps, invoke external tools, coordinate across multiple systems, and dynamically adjust strategies based on intermediate results. The core of this paradigm lies in combining Tool Use with Multi-step Reasoning, transforming AI from a passive responder into an active executor. Perplexity Computer is a product of this trend — built on the planning capabilities of large language models, layered with execution-layer capabilities like browser control and API calls, enabling it to complete complex tasks such as "analyze a company's funding history over the past three years and generate a comparative report." This positioning puts it in direct competition with OpenAI's Deep Research, Google's NotebookLM, and similar products, all converging on the emerging market of "AI-assisted professional research." Integrating Forge Global's private market data into this framework means users can directly query private company valuation trends and secondary market transactions through a conversational interface, dramatically lowering the barrier to accessing professional-grade data.
From General Search to Professional Investment Research
Perplexity started out as a "conversational search engine," carving out a niche against traditional search engines through features like real-time web access and source citations. However, the ceiling for general-purpose search is evident, and the path to monetization remains challenging.
This integration of private market data marks Perplexity's accelerating push into specialized vertical domains. Financial investment research is a market with extremely high demands for data accuracy and timeliness — and one where users have strong willingness to pay. By integrating authoritative data sources like Forge Global, Perplexity can deliver differentiated value to professional users, supporting higher subscription pricing or enterprise-tier service fees.
Building a Data Moat
Competition among AI tools is gradually shifting from a contest of model capabilities toward a battle over data resources and scenario integration. As the baseline capabilities of large language models converge, whoever can access exclusive, high-quality specialized data will establish a competitive advantage in specific domains that is difficult to replicate.
Against the backdrop of increasingly commoditized foundational LLM capabilities, the scarcity of data assets is becoming the core variable in competition at the AI application layer. This logic closely mirrors the "data network effects" seen in traditional software: more users generate richer data; richer data produces more accurate model outputs; more accurate outputs drive stronger user retention, creating a positive flywheel. For AI tools in specialized vertical domains, exclusive data partnership agreements are the starting point for building this flywheel. It's worth noting that the depth of a data moat depends not only on the scarcity of the data itself, but also on how deeply the data is integrated into the product workflow — isolated data access is easily replicated by competitors, while data applications deeply embedded in users' decision-making processes are truly defensible.
Forge Global's private market data combines both scarcity and professional-grade quality, and this partnership gives Perplexity a substantive data barrier. It's reasonable to expect that Perplexity will continue expanding data source partnerships across verticals such as finance, legal, and healthcare, progressively building out a broad professional data ecosystem.
Implications for the Industry
This partnership reveals an important trend in AI application development: moving from "broad and comprehensive" to "specialized and deep."
Relying solely on the general capabilities of large language models is no longer sufficient to sustain lasting competitive advantage. True differentiation comes from deep integration with industry-specific data and workflows. This is especially true in finance — the Bloomberg Terminal has long commanded premium pricing precisely because of its exclusive data and specialized service ecosystem. Since its launch in 1981, the Bloomberg Terminal has remained the most essential data tool for financial professionals worldwide, with over 330,000 users globally and an annual subscription fee of approximately $24,000. Its long-term competitive advantage does not stem from technological leadership, but from the compounding of three moats: monopolistic access to exclusive real-time data, network effects generated by its professional user base (financial institutions communicate via Bloomberg Message, creating a sticky social ecosystem), and the extremely high switching costs that come from deeply embedded operational habits within financial institutions. For Perplexity to make meaningful inroads in this space, it will need to simultaneously advance on data exclusivity and workflow integration — not simply win on AI interaction experience alone.
Perplexity's move can be seen as an active exploration toward becoming an "AI-native financial data terminal." If it can continue integrating authoritative data sources and deeply combine AI's analytical and summarization capabilities with that data, it may be able to carve out a meaningful opening in the traditional financial data services market.
Potential Risks Worth Watching
Of course, this integration also raises several questions worth careful consideration: How can the accuracy of private market data and the reliability of AI-generated content be guaranteed? In high-stakes scenarios involving investment decisions, could AI-generated information mislead users? And how should data licensing and compliance boundaries be defined?
Introducing AI-generated content into the financial domain presents regulatory challenges far more complex than in other industries. The SEC has strict registration and disclosure requirements for providers of investment advice, and AI tools deemed to be providing "investment advisory services" would fall under the constraints of the Investment Advisers Act. Notably, the SEC proposed new rules in 2023 targeting the use of predictive data analytics tools by investment advisers, with core concerns around "scalable conflicts of interest" — the risk that AI systems, when delivering personalized recommendations to large numbers of users, may systematically favor certain products or strategies. The EU AI Act classifies AI systems used for financial risk assessment as "high-risk," requiring strict transparency and explainability standards. Furthermore, private market data carries inherent opacity — transaction prices are often based on limited samples and subject to information asymmetry, and AI models that aggregate and present such data without adequate uncertainty disclosures can easily produce misleading conclusions. How Perplexity draws the line at the product design level between "data reference" and "investment advice" will be a critical test of whether it can earn the trust of institutional users in professional financial markets.
The answers to these questions will directly shape Perplexity's reputation and user trust in professional markets. In a domain like finance, where the tolerance for error is extremely low, AI tools must find the right balance between convenience and rigor.
